Advanced Customization Capabilities Transform Brand Presentation and Product Protection
Corrugated packaging companies have revolutionized how businesses present and protect their products through sophisticated customization capabilities that extend far beyond basic box manufacturing. Modern corrugated packaging companies employ cutting-edge design technologies including three-dimensional modeling software, structural engineering analysis tools, and virtual prototyping systems that allow clients to visualize and refine packaging concepts before committing to production. This technological sophistication enables the creation of packaging solutions precisely tailored to product dimensions, weight distribution, and protection requirements. The customization process begins with detailed consultation where corrugated packaging companies assess your specific needs, considering factors like product fragility, shipping distances, storage conditions, and brand presentation goals. Engineers then develop structural designs that optimize material usage while ensuring adequate crush resistance, edge protection, and stacking strength. Beyond structural customization, corrugated packaging companies offer extensive printing and finishing options that transform functional containers into powerful marketing tools. High-resolution flexographic and digital printing technologies reproduce complex graphics, photographs, and brand elements with exceptional clarity and color accuracy. Companies can choose from various coatings including gloss, matte, or specialty finishes that enhance visual appeal and provide additional moisture or scuff resistance. Die-cutting capabilities allow for unique shapes, window cutouts, integrated handles, and easy-open features that improve user experience and product visibility. The customization extends to material selection, with corrugated packaging companies offering different flute sizes, board grades, and specialty materials for specific applications. Microflute corrugated provides a smooth printing surface ideal for retail-ready packaging, while heavy-duty double or triple-wall construction protects industrial equipment during international shipping. Corrugated packaging companies also develop custom inserts, partitions, and protective components that secure products within containers, eliminating movement during transit and dramatically reducing damage rates. This level of customization delivers measurable value through enhanced brand recognition, improved customer perception, reduced damage costs, and optimized shipping expenses, making corrugated packaging companies strategic partners rather than mere suppliers.
